Summary

The Australian Department of Health, Disability and Ageing has issued the Private Health Insurance (Incentives) Amendment Rules (No. 1) 2026. These rules amend the Private Health Insurance (Incentives) Rules 2012, as authorised by the Private Health Insurance Act 2007.

What changed

The Private Health Insurance (Incentives) Amendment Rules (No. 1) 2026, issued by the Australian Department of Health, Disability and Ageing, amend the existing Private Health Insurance (Incentives) Rules 2012. The amendments are made under the authority of the Private Health Insurance Act 2007 and were made on March 25, 2026.

These rules are a legislative instrument and are binding on regulated entities. Compliance officers should review the specific amendments detailed in Schedule 1 to ensure adherence to the updated Private Health Insurance (Incentives) Rules 2012. The effective date is March 25, 2026, and no specific compliance deadline beyond this date is indicated, suggesting immediate adherence is required.
